Kagga Kamma is an absolute treat for travellers seeking a unique and inspiring experience. On your visit you will see a part of Africa that is unlike any other. The Cederberg Mountain’s otherworldly rock formations, a crisp sky stretching endlessly overhead and beautiful rock art from an ancient culture, is the backdrop to a wonderful adventure. Kagga Kamma’s accommodation options are as unique as the landscape it is set in. The Bushman Lodge offers spacious en-suite thatched rondavels/huts. The famous 'cave suites' built against the sandstone rock formations will take you back to a prehistoric time without taking away any modern-day luxuries. Kagga Kamma also offers a one of a kind Outcrop open-air “room” where guests can sleep under the stars in sheer luxury - definitely a not-to-be-missed experience.Speaking of the stars...Take a tour into the milky way when you visit our mini-observatory. It promises to be an inspirational experience when you view the Karoo night skies through our 10-inch telescope.

As far as my knowledge goes, I am not aware of any area where fishing is available close to the resort. On your way to Kagga Kamma from Cape Town, there is a Trout Farm at the Du …
As far as my knowledge goes, I am not aware of any area where fishing is available close to the resort. On your way to Kagga Kamma from Cape Town, there is a Trout Farm at the Du Toitskloof Resort just after you have passed through the tunnel where you can rent a rod and tackle to catch your own fish. I would advise to enquire directly from the Hotel if and when fishing is available. Happy fishing!
What is the best time of year to enjoy walking but hot enough to relax by the pool also.

Being part of the "Koue Bokkeveld", visitors should expect extreme weather throughout the year. Hot to very hot during the day, cooling rapidly overnight to cold and even frost in the morning. Personally I find the early part of the year (Jan-April) to be more lenient with day temperatures and conducing pool-time. Do take sufficient suitable and comfortable clothing for protection against the sun and also for possible cold.
